Output afac57cbef6dcdfed18b2fc186154835bae1f0ec7df89ecf25bd158be21cf78d:0

value
17058893
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8026714cb9e3ad5f5d7d5fc65989e8cc87e05531 OP_EQUAL
address
3DNcU8novZVeDEoeCvUbTrZ8LWMsAfBfmB
transaction
afac57cbef6dcdfed18b2fc186154835bae1f0ec7df89ecf25bd158be21cf78d
spent
true